Understanding International Plastic Bag Free Day

International Plastic Bag Free Day is observed every year on 3 July to raise awareness about the harmful effects of single-use plastic bags on the environment. The day encourages individuals, businesses, and communities to reduce their dependence on plastic bags and adopt eco-friendly alternatives. It serves as a reminder that small changes in daily habits can contribute significantly to protecting the planet.

Plastic bags are among the most commonly used items worldwide. However, their convenience comes at a high environmental cost. Since they take hundreds of years to decompose, they often accumulate in landfills, rivers, oceans, and natural habitats. As a result, wildlife, marine ecosystems, and even human health face serious risks.

Why Plastic Bags Are a Global Concern

Single-use plastic bags contribute to pollution on a massive scale. Many of these bags end up in water bodies, where they harm marine animals that mistake them for food. Additionally, plastic waste clogs drainage systems, increases flooding risks, and contaminates soil.

Furthermore, the production of plastic bags requires fossil fuels and energy, which contribute to greenhouse gas emissions. Therefore, reducing plastic bag consumption can help lower environmental damage and support global sustainability efforts.

How People Can Participate

International Plastic Bag Free Day encourages simple yet effective actions. People can carry reusable cloth bags while shopping, avoid accepting unnecessary plastic bags, and support businesses that promote sustainable packaging.

Schools, environmental organizations, and local communities often organize awareness campaigns, clean-up drives, and educational activities on this day. These initiatives help spread knowledge about responsible consumption and waste reduction.

The Importance of Sustainable Alternatives

Switching to reusable bags is one of the easiest ways to reduce plastic waste. Cloth, jute, canvas, and recycled-material bags offer durable and environmentally friendly alternatives. In addition, many governments and organizations have introduced regulations and campaigns aimed at limiting single-use plastics.

As more people embrace sustainable practices, the demand for eco-friendly products continues to grow. Consequently, businesses are also becoming more conscious of their environmental responsibilities.
